• 技术文章 >后端开发 >php教程

    php数组中删除元素的实现代码_php技巧

    2016-05-17 09:10:34原创380
    复制代码 代码如下:

    $arr = array('a','b','c','d');
    unset($arr[1]);
    print_r($arr);
    ?>

    print_r($arr)之后,结果却不是那样的,最终结果是 Array ( [0] => a [2] => c [3] => d
    那么怎么才能做到缺少的元素会被填补并且数组会被重新索引呢?答案是array_splice():
    复制代码 代码如下:

    $arr = array('a','b','c','d');
    array_splice($arr,1,1);
    print_r($arr); // Array ( [0] => a [1] => c [2] => d )
    ?>
    声明:本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系admin@php.cn核实处理。
    专题推荐:删除元素
    上一篇:PHP连接SQLServer2005的实现方法(附ntwdblib.dll下载)_php技巧 下一篇:PHP对象Object的概念 介绍_php技巧
    PHP编程就业班

    相关文章推荐

    • PHP中SESSION不能跨页传递有关问题的解决方法• php正则表达式印证中文• 做什么项目比较好呢解决办法• thinkphp 没选择上传文件• php-得到小弟我们开始使用php前的一些参数:变量 / 常量 / 模块 / 函数 / 类

    全部评论我要评论

  • 取消发布评论发送
  • 1/1

    PHP中文网